A voltage V₁ is measured 100 times and its average and standard deviation are 100 V and 1.5 V respectively. A second voltage V₂, which is independent of V₁, is measured 200 times and its average and standard deviation are 150 V and 2 V respectively. V₃is computed as: V₃ + V₁ + V₂. Then the standard deviation of V₃ in volts is ________

A symmetrical three-phase three-wire RYB system is connected to a balanced delta-connected load. The RMS values of the line current and line-to-line voltage are 10 A and 400 V respectively. The power in the system is measured using the two wattmeter method. The first wattmeter connected between R-line and Y-line reads zero. The reading of the second wattmeter (connected between B-line and Y-line) in watt is _______.

A resistance-meter has five measurement range-settings between 200 Ω and 2 MΩ in multiples of 10. The meter measures resistance of a device by measuring a full-range voltage of 2 V across the device by passing an appropriate constant current for each range-setting. If a device having a resistance value in the range 8 kΩ to 12 kΩ and a maximum power rating of 100 μW is to be measured safely with this meter, the choice for range-setting on the meter for best resolution in measurement, in kΩ, is
